What is the difference between assertions and affirmation?

Definitions

- Describing statements or claims made with confidence and conviction. - Referring to expressing one's beliefs or opinions strongly and confidently. - Talking about making a declaration or stating something as true or factual.

- Referring to the act of confirming or validating something as true or accurate. - Describing expressing agreement or support for a statement or belief. - Talking about providing reassurance or encouragement to oneself or others.

List of Similarities

  • 1Both involve expressing something as true or valid.
  • 2Both can be used to convey confidence in a statement or belief.
  • 3Both can be used to support or validate a claim or opinion.
  • 4Both can be used in formal or informal contexts.
  • 5Both are forms of verbal communication.

What is the difference?

  • 1Nature: Assertions are strong and forceful statements, while affirmations are more positive and supportive.
  • 2Purpose: Assertions are used to make a claim or state something as true, while affirmations are used to confirm or validate something.
  • 3Tone: Assertions can sometimes come across as confrontational or argumentative, while affirmations are generally more encouraging and reassuring.
  • 4Usage: Assertions are commonly used in debates, arguments, or discussions where one wants to assert their point of view, while affirmations are often used in self-help or motivational contexts.
  • 5Connotation: Assertions can sometimes be seen as aggressive or arrogant, while affirmations are associated with positivity and support.
